What this is not: this is the amount Original Medicare Part B allowed for services this provider billed in 2024. It is not their income. It excludes Medicare Advantage — now more than half of all Medicare enrollment — along with Medicaid and all commercial insurance, and it is gross practice revenue before staff, rent, supplies and malpractice premiums. CMS also suppresses any figure covering ten or fewer patients, so low-volume providers appear smaller than they are.

Companies that both paid and supply prescribed drugs

These companies both reported payments to this provider and make drugs the provider prescribed under Medicare Part D in 2024. For most specialties this overlap is expected — a cardiologist who is paid by a cardiology drugmaker also treats heart disease. It is shown so the reader can see it, not because it implies anything on its own.

CompanyPaid to this providerPart D cost of their drugs
Novo NordiskOzempic$91$38,82822 claims

Reading this fairly. The Part D column is what drug plans and patients paid pharmacies — this provider received none of it, and it reflects how many patients they treat and what those drugs cost.
